Transaction 595cc2526dec49a6321d8fa1088362b45ad055e23ee2790d0515d277ac06b54a
1 Input
1 Output
-
595cc2526dec49a6321d8fa1088362b45ad055e23ee2790d0515d277ac06b54a:0
- value
- 1184776
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 844efcfca51cede6a61fad6243e00e04c85cebde OP_EQUALVERIFY OP_CHECKSIG
- address
- 1D4apXATqH2Eai17NVy9e1SaFFmy4kKc9W